Ball End Mill - an overview | ScienceDirect Topics

Yucesan and Altıntaş [ 18] proposed a ball-end mill forces model based on a mechanistic relationship between cutting forces and chip load. This model discretizes the ball-end mill into a series of disks and describes in fairly rigorous detail the ball-end mill geometry and chip thickness calculation.

Ball Mills - Mineral Processing & Metallurgy

the apparent difference in capacities between grinding mills (listed as being the same size) is due to the fact that there is no uniform method of designating the size of a mill, for example: a 5′ x 5′ ball mill has a working diameter of 5′ inside the liners and has 20 per cent more capacity than all other ball mills designated as 5′ x 5′ where …

ball mill equipment tons hr

Ball Mill Design/Power Calculation. Jun 19, 2015 The basic parameters used in ball mill design (power calculations), rod mill or any tumbling mill sizing are; material to be ground, characteristics, Bond Work Index, bulk density, specific density, desired mill tonnage capacity DTPH, operating % solids or pulp density, feed size as F80 and maximum 'chunk size', …
